From: Use of coupled ion mobility spectrometry-time of flight mass spectrometry to analyze saturated and unsaturated phenylpropanoic acids and chalcones

Figure 1

Analysis of dihydrocinnamate and trans -cinnamate by UPLC-Q-IMS-TOFMS. A) Selected ion UPLC-MS chromatogram of dihydrocinnamate ion ([M-H]-m/z = 149.0608; calculated = 149.0602, -4.03 ppm error) with MS/MS spectrum inset. B) Ion mobility spectrum of dihydrocinnamate ion ([M-H]-). C) Selected ion UPLC-MS chromatogram of t-cinnamate ion ([M-H]-m/z = 147.0452; calculated = 147.0446, -4.08 ppm error) with MS/MS spectrum inset. D) Ion mobility spectrum of t-cinnamate ion ([M-H]-). E) 2-D plot of drift time vs. m/z for combined mixture of dihydrocinnamate and t-cinnamate. Arrows indicate position of the two compounds. Image resolution was set to 1000 bins in the MS dimension to allow for ease of viewing of the ions.
